Output d11758c9f24c9a9d84f615346e03aa3d62575e9f8dbbdc68f4f2e559ac705eb6:12

value
524140
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3e00e2c5148e7f96a023c66e1934e87453bad67c OP_EQUAL
address
37Lrsz6334wnrL1RXqZAC4xicdWj3QFm2P
transaction
d11758c9f24c9a9d84f615346e03aa3d62575e9f8dbbdc68f4f2e559ac705eb6
spent
true